Breaking Down the Elements: What Makes Up a HUT RI Logo?

Alright, let's get into the nitty-gritty and break down what usually goes into these awesome HUT RI logos. It's not just random shapes and colors, ya know? There's a lot of thought behind it! First up, colors. Colors are super important because they trigger different emotions and represent different things. You'll often see red and white, which, as you probably know, are the colors of the Indonesian flag. They symbolize courage, purity, and the nation's spirit. Other colors might be included to represent specific themes. For example, green might signify environmental sustainability, or gold could stand for prosperity and wealth. Next, we have shapes. Shapes are used to create visual interest and convey different meanings. Circles can represent unity and wholeness, while squares might convey stability and strength. Lines and curves are used to create a sense of movement, direction, and dynamism. The arrangement of the shapes is very important. Then, we have the typography. The font used is crucial, because it communicates the tone of the celebration. The font style can also convey the mood and theme, and can reflect traditional or modern values. Now, let’s talk about symbols. Symbols are super cool because they can represent so many things. These symbols are a visual shorthand, providing information about the nation's history. The government might incorporate traditional Indonesian motifs, such as wayang figures or batik patterns. They might also use contemporary symbols to represent progress and innovation. Decoding the Symbolism: Common Themes and Elements

Let's get into the fun part and decode some of the common themes and elements you'll find in HUT RI logos. Like, what do they all mean? You'll often see the Indonesian flag front and center, of course. It's a constant reminder of the nation's independence, courage, and spirit. You might also see the Garuda Pancasila, the national emblem, which represents the five principles of Pancasila, the philosophical foundation of Indonesia. These elements symbolize the values that Indonesia is built upon. Another common theme is unity. Logos often feature elements that represent the diversity of Indonesia's culture and people, like the inclusion of various traditional patterns, and a variety of colors that convey the different cultures. These elements celebrate the cultural diversity of the country. Logos frequently incorporate symbols that represent progress and development, such as modern technology, infrastructure, or innovation. It shows the nation is moving forward. You may find themes of sustainability and environmental awareness, using green and other earthy colors to highlight the nation’s natural beauty.
